The ANAC (Agência Nacional de Aviação Civil) Aircraft Maintenance Mechanic certification is Brazil’s essential credential for individuals wishing to work professionally maintaining, repairing, and overhauling aircraft. It is the crucial qualification that authorizes mechanics to sign off on maintenance and approve aircraft for return to service, ensuring flight safety across the nation's aviation industry. This certification is designed for aspiring aircraft technicians who have completed authorized training courses or possess equivalent documented practical experience in aviation maintenance. It validates that the candidate possesses the comprehensive knowledge and regulatory understanding necessary to maintain aircraft according to stringent safety standards.
Preparing for the ANAC Aircraft Maintenance exams involves mastering several distinct modules or categories of knowledge, depending on the desired specialization. Candidates typically focus on one or more of the following:
GMP (Grupo Motopropulsor): Focuses on aircraft engines (piston and turbine), including all associated systems, powerplants, and accessories.
CEL (Célula): Covers the aircraft structure, including the fuselage, wings, flight control systems, and associated non-propulsion systems (such as hydraulics and pneumatics).
AVI (Aviônicos): Focuses on electronic systems, including communication, navigation, and instrument systems within the aircraft.
Course content and study materials cover a vast array of topics, including technical mathematics, physics, aerodynamics, aviation materials, safety procedures, and a deep dive into the specific systems relevant to the chosen module. Crucially, a significant portion of the syllabus is dedicated to Brazilian civil aviation regulations (RBACs) and international aviation standards.
The final ANAC evaluation for the theoretical component is a rigorous exam designed to test the candidate’s comprehension of the syllabus material.
Format: The exam typically consists of multiple-choice questions.
Content: Questions will cover the foundational aviation knowledge (Basic module) and specific technical areas relevant to the chosen specialization (GMP, CEL, or AVI).
Passing Score: Candidates generally need to achieve a score of at least 70% to pass the theoretical examination.
Location: The theoretical exams are conducted electronically at ANAC-authorized test centers (such as Fundatec) across major cities in Brazil.
Successfully passing the ANAC theoretical exam requires diligent preparation and a strategic study approach.
Utilize Official Materials: Candidates should thoroughly study the ANAC-provided supplementary materials and the specific Brazilian Civil Aviation Regulations (RBACs) relevant to maintenance (such as RBAC 43 and RBAC 65).
Enroll in Authorized Training: Most candidates benefit from completing a comprehensive aircraft maintenance course at an ANAC-certified Civil Aviation Instruction Center (CIAC). These courses combine theoretical instruction with practical hands-on training.
Practice with Practice Tests: Taking simulated practice tests, like the ones discussed here, is vital. These tests help candidates familiarize themselves with the question format, manage their time effectively, and identify areas that need further study.
Exam Scheduling: Once candidates have completed their training and feel prepared, they must register for the theoretical exam through the ANAC portal and schedule a time and location at an authorized examination center (Fundatec or similar).
Earning the ANAC Aircraft Maintenance license opens doors to a stable and rewarding career path in Brazil’s active aviation sector. Licensed mechanics are in demand by various organizations, including:
Commercial Airlines (Line Maintenance and Base Maintenance)
Executive Aviation Companies
Cargo Carriers
Aircraft Manufacturing Companies (MRO facilities)
Specialized Aircraft Repair Stations
Government Agencies (Military and Civil)
Specific job titles and career paths this certification unlocks include:
Licensed Aircraft Maintenance Mechanic (A&P Mechanic)
Aircraft Maintenance Technician
Avionics Technician
Hangar Supervisor
Maintenance Quality Inspector
Aircraft Maintenance Planner
This certification provides a clear path for professional advancement and the opportunity to specialize in specific types of aircraft or systems.
